Overview

Manufacturing World Tokyo 2026 stands as Japan’s largest and most influential industrial trade show, serving as the definitive global epicenter for manufacturing innovation. Taking place at the prominent Tokyo Big Sight exhibition complex, this massive mid-year gathering unites thousands of international exhibitors with tens of thousands of industry professionals. The three-day event acts as a vital platform for discovering core developments in mechanical components, design solutions, and factory infrastructure.

The exhibition is uniquely structured into a wide array of specialized concurrent shows, providing an extensive overview of modern industrial evolution. Attendees explore specialized sections focusing on additive manufacturing, digital transformation services, industrial cyber security, and automated factory equipment. Engineering teams and technology leaders gather at these distinct zones to witness active material simulations, assess advanced hardware networks, and dissect deep-dive enterprise computing architecture.

Beyond the expansive presentation of commercial products, the convention provides an outstanding professional ecosystem centered on knowledge sharing and strategic networking. Co-located conferences feature detailed case studies and operational stories delivered directly by top global manufacturing executives. This highly collaborative industrial landscape allows corporate teams to gain clear strategic insights, bypass historical supply constraints, and form long-term international trade partnerships.

Event Highlights

  • Design Manufacturing Solutions Expo: A major tech segment highlighting complex digital solutions including operational CAD, CAE, ERP, and production management systems.
  • Mechanical Components Technology Zone: A massive industrial showcase featuring mechanical parts, motor technologies, bearings, surface treatments, and advanced processing methods.
  • Additive Manufacturing Arena: A dedicated pavilion demonstrating modern 3D printers, additive materials, and specialized contract modeling services in real time.
  • Manufacturing DX Exhibition: A focused tech center spotlighting data analytics, cloud integration services, and artificial intelligence tools for industrial digitalization.

Getting There

  • Nearest Airport: Haneda Airport is located approximately 9 miles away from the main exhibition halls.
  • Nearest Train/Metro Station: Tokyo Big Sight Station on the Yurikamome Line and Kokusai-Tenjijo Station on the Rinkai Line provide immediate access.
  • Bus Routes or Public Transport Options: Multiple Toei Bus routes and regional airport limousine lines run frequent schedules directly to the venue plaza.
  • Parking Availability: Massive multi-zone open-air vehicular parking spaces and underground garages surround the complex to host private transport.
  • Directions by Car: Accessible via the Route 11 Daiba Line or Bayshore Route of the Shuto Expressway by taking the Ariake Exit.

FAQ

What are the precise daily operating hours for the trade show?

The main exhibition spaces open daily to registered business visitors at 10:00 in the morning and close promptly at 17:00 in the afternoon. Visitors are advised to budget several hours for their trip as the various halls cover massive physical terrain.

Is the technical presentation content accessible for international trade visitors?

Many of the key presentation segments utilize visual presentation materials provided in multiple languages alongside bilingual informational signage throughout the exhibition halls. Staff members at the central help desks can also assist international visitors with basic vendor mapping and directional inquiries.

Can individual attendees buy machinery components directly from the exhibition floor?

The convention operates strictly as a business-to-business sourcing platform for industrial evaluation, commercial networking, and contract initialization rather than a point-of-sale retail market. Visitors can arrange post-event corporate consultations, request customized manufacturing quotes, and establish official supply accounts.

Are there dedicated meeting locations within the venue for private corporate discussions?

The exhibition center incorporates designated business matching pavilions alongside smaller semi-private conference tables situated inside individual supplier booths. Executive badge holders can also access quiet business lounges specifically designed for reviewing machinery contracts and deployment strategies.

Is there a secure area to store travel baggage inside the main convention complex?

Coin-operated storage lockers and staffed luggage counters are located near the main entrances and central transit plazas connecting the venue to the airport. This lets travelers arriving directly from regional flights store their heavy gear securely before entering the technology zones.
